Best Practices For Designing A Carousel in Web Design

Comments · 45 Views

In this article, we'll explore the best practices for designing carousels that are both visually appealing and functional.

Carousels have become a ubiquitous feature in modern web designing in Dubai, offering a dynamic way to showcase content and engage users. Whether you're designing a website for a business in Dubai or developing a mobile application, implementing carousels effectively can significantly enhance the user experience. In this article, we'll explore the best practices for designing carousels that are both visually appealing and functional.

Introduction to Carousels in Web Design

Carousels, also known as sliders or slideshows, are interactive elements that display multiple pieces of content within a single space. They allow users to navigate through various images, videos, or promotional messages by clicking or swiping through a series of slides. Carousels are commonly used on homepage banners, product galleries, or feature sections to highlight key information.

Understanding Carousel Design Principles

When designing a carousel, it's essential to prioritize user experience and visual aesthetics. Consider factors such as loading times, image quality, and brand consistency to create an engaging and cohesive design. Pay attention to the placement of navigation controls and ensure that the carousel is intuitive to use across different devices and screen sizes.

Optimizing Carousel Performance

To optimize carousel performance, focus on reducing loading times and optimizing images for web display. Large file sizes can slow down page load times, impacting user experience and SEO rankings. Additionally, ensure that the carousel is responsive and adapts seamlessly to various devices, including smartphones and tablets.

Content Strategy for Carousels

Develop a content strategy that prioritizes the most relevant and compelling information for the carousel. A/B testing can help determine which content resonates best with your audience, allowing for iterative improvements over time. Consider incorporating calls-to-action or interactive elements to encourage user engagement.

Navigation and Controls

Design intuitive navigation controls that allow users to easily navigate through the carousel. Implement clear indicators, such as arrows or dots, to indicate the presence of additional slides. Accessibility considerations are also crucial, ensuring that the carousel is usable for all users, including those with disabilities.

SEO Best Practices for Carousel Implementation

Optimize carousel images with descriptive alt text and metadata to improve SEO visibility. Ensure that the carousel content is crawlable and indexable by search engines, helping to drive organic traffic to your website. Follow best practices for structured data markup to enhance the display of carousel content in search engine results.

Cross-Device Compatibility

Design carousels with cross-device compatibility in mind, ensuring a consistent user experience across desktop and mobile devices. Utilize responsive design techniques to adapt the carousel layout based on screen size and orientation. Test the carousel on various devices and browsers to identify and address any compatibility issues.

Accessibility Standards

Adhere to accessibility standards, such as the Web Content Accessibility Guidelines (WCAG), to ensure that the carousel is accessible to all users. Provide alternative navigation methods for users who may have difficulty interacting with the carousel, such as keyboard shortcuts or swipe gestures. Incorporate descriptive text and color contrast ratios to enhance readability for users with visual impairments.

Performance Tracking and Analytics

Monitor carousel performance using analytics tools to track user engagement and interaction. Analyze metrics such as click-through rates, time spent on each slide, and conversion rates to evaluate the effectiveness of the carousel. Use this data to make informed decisions and continuously optimize the carousel for better results.

Security Considerations

Protect against security vulnerabilities by implementing secure coding practices and data encryption techniques. Regularly update the carousel plugin or framework to patch any known security flaws. Use HTTPS encryption to secure data transmission between the user's browser and the web server, reducing the risk of data breaches or unauthorized access.

Integration with Mobile Applications

Integrate carousels seamlessly with mobile applications to provide a consistent user experience across web and mobile platforms. Ensure that the carousel design aligns with the overall branding and visual style of the mobile app. Implement deep linking functionality to allow users to transition seamlessly from the web to the app environment.

Testing and Quality Assurance

Thoroughly test the carousel across different browsers, devices, and screen resolutions to identify and resolve any compatibility issues. Conduct user acceptance testing to gather feedback from real users and identify areas for improvement. Perform regular quality assurance checks to ensure that the carousel functions as intended and meets performance benchmarks.

User Feedback and Iteration

Solicit feedback from users through surveys, interviews, or usability testing sessions to understand their preferences and pain points. Use this feedback to iterate on the carousel design, making incremental improvements based on user insights. Engage with stakeholders and development teams to prioritize feature enhancements and bug fixes.

Case Studies: Successful Carousel Implementations

Examine case studies of successful carousel implementations to gain inspiration and insights into best practices. Highlight examples of websites or mobile app development company that have effectively utilized carousels to enhance user engagement and achieve business objectives. Identify common themes and strategies that can be applied to your own carousel design projects.

Conclusion

In conclusion, designing a carousel requires careful consideration of user experience, visual design, and technical implementation. By following best practices for carousel design, you can create engaging and effective carousels that enhance the overall user experience and drive conversions. Remember to prioritize accessibility, performance, and security to ensure that your carousel meets the needs of all users.

FAQs (Frequently Asked Questions)

  1. How can I improve the loading speed of my carousel?
    • Optimizing image file sizes and implementing lazy loading techniques can help improve loading speed.
  2. What is the recommended number of slides for a carousel?
    • It's best to keep the number of slides to a minimum to avoid overwhelming users. Aim for three to five slides for optimal engagement.
  3. Are carousels accessible for users with disabilities?
    • With proper implementation and adherence to accessibility standards, carousels can be made accessible for all users, including those with disabilities.
  4. How can I track user engagement with my carousel?
    • Utilize analytics tools such as Google Analytics to track metrics like click-through rates and time spent on each slide.
  5. What are some common pitfalls to avoid when designing a carousel?
    • Avoid overcrowding slides with too much information, using low-quality images, or neglecting mobile responsiveness.
Comments